ALVAREZ v. STATE

No. 98-1922.

742 So.2d 849 (1999)

Salvador Raymundo ALVAREZ, Appellant, v. The ST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Third District.

September 22, 1999.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bennett H. Brummer, Public Defender, and Howard K. Blumberg, Assistant Public Defender, for appellant.

Robert A. Butterworth, Attorney General, and Paulette R. Taylor, Assistant Attorney General, for appellee.

Before LEVY, GERSTEN, and SORONDO, JJ.


GERSTEN, J.

Salvador Raymundo Alvarez ("defendant") appeals an order denying his motion to vacate his no contest plea on drug trafficking charges. Because the defendant failed to prove that his attorney's erroneous advice caused him to enter his plea, we affirm.
